Its net income was Rs 3,775.10 crore during a said quarter, a 3 per cent rise from Rs 3,680.71 crore it recorded in the similar quarter previous fiscal.
"The decorative paint business registered double digit growth in the current quarter helped to an extent by the low base of th previous year. We are seeing a continuous increase in raw materials prices and expect an inflation of almost 10% in the second quarter, said KBS Anand, managing director & CEO of the company.
The company's revenue from paints segment increased by 3% during the said period and stood at Rs 3,660 crore while the revenue from home improvement segment rose by 56% and stood at Rs 45.98 crore.
